Transaction 51f661c728c3a891f8f5878b893089a0a0b80b3dfd9edc332919c145012e7671
2 Input
2 Outputs
- 51f661c728c3a891f8f5878b893089a0a0b80b3dfd9edc332919c145012e7671:0
- 51f661c728c3a891f8f5878b893089a0a0b80b3dfd9edc332919c145012e7671:1
value 14927
address 1A7vaUm4K5riqNYKVWqZs8mDgE5F9gQzDP
value 1299041
address 3NLwLkwabGHLTF2dk4YZCNfC8rS4pTgsUX